About
I am a Durham based professional trombonist and electric bassist with a Master's in Music from Rutgers University and Bachelor's in Music from UNC Chapel Hill.
I specialize in jazz, classical, and Latin American musical styles and have had the pleasure to play with Orquesta GarDel, The Beast, Aretha Franklin, Franki Valli, Guillo Carias, and many more musicians of local, national, and international renowned. I have taught dozens of students in the Triangle area over the last 10 years with many earning all-district honors and two earning first-chair all-state honors.
I offer personalized instruction to students of all ages and ability levels with a focus on developing musicality, technical mastery, and individual expression through a variety of musical repertoire.
Lessons can be scheduled as a weekly, bi-weekly, or monthly meeting and can last 30 minutes, 45 minutes, or 60 minutes, depending on the student. Rates differ based on the location and length of our meetings. I am happy to provide further information upon request.
I look forward to sharing a great musical journey with you.
